François Piétri

François Piétri (French pronunciation: [fʁɑ̃swa pjetʁi]; 8 August 1882 – 17 August 1966) was a French politician who served as a minister in several governments in the later years of the French Third Republic and was French ambassador to Spain from 1940 to 1944 under the Vichy regime.
